Location Sheringham is one of North Norfolk's most sought-after coastal towns, prized for its wonderful blend of traditional seaside charm and a thriving year-round community. The award-winning Blue Flag beach, picturesque promenade and excellent range of independent shops, cafés, restaurants and supermarkets create a town that is as practical as it is appealing. Surrounded by the spectacular coastline and heathland of the North Norfolk coast, with the nearby National Trust parkland at Sheringham Park offering beautiful walks and seasonal displays, the town is also home to the famous North Norfolk Railway, affectionately known as the Poppy Line, where heritage steam trains run through some of the county's finest countryside. Regular rail services to Norwich connect with the national network, making Sheringham an attractive destination for both permanent living and relaxing coastal escapes.
